SPC在Mes系统中如何进行数据清洗?
随着制造业的快速发展,生产过程控制(SPC)在提高产品质量和效率方面发挥着越来越重要的作用。SPC作为一种统计过程控制方法,通过对生产过程中数据进行实时监控和分析,及时发现并解决问题,从而保证产品质量。在MES(制造执行系统)系统中,SPC数据清洗成为保证数据准确性和可靠性的关键环节。本文将详细探讨SPC在MES系统中如何进行数据清洗。
一、SPC数据清洗的重要性
- 提高数据准确性
在MES系统中,SPC数据来源于生产过程中的各种传感器、设备等。由于各种原因,如传感器故障、设备磨损、操作失误等,可能会导致数据出现异常。通过数据清洗,可以剔除这些异常数据,提高数据的准确性。
- 保证分析结果的可靠性
SPC分析结果是基于数据计算得出的。如果数据存在误差,那么分析结果也会受到影响。数据清洗可以确保分析结果的可靠性,为生产决策提供依据。
- 提高生产效率
通过数据清洗,可以发现生产过程中的异常情况,及时采取措施进行调整,从而提高生产效率。
二、SPC数据清洗的方法
- 数据预处理
(1)数据采集:在MES系统中,首先需要采集生产过程中的各种数据,包括传感器数据、设备运行数据等。
(2)数据清洗:对采集到的数据进行初步清洗,剔除异常数据。异常数据主要包括以下几种:
① 传感器故障:如传感器损坏、线路短路等,导致数据异常。
② 设备磨损:设备长时间运行,可能导致磨损严重,影响数据采集。
③ 操作失误:操作人员操作不当,导致数据采集错误。
(3)数据转换:将清洗后的数据进行转换,使其符合SPC分析要求。
- 数据分析
(1)数据可视化:通过图表等形式,直观展示数据分布情况,便于发现异常。
(2)统计分析:运用统计方法,对数据进行处理和分析,如计算均值、标准差、变异系数等。
(3)异常检测:根据统计分析结果,找出异常数据,并对其进行处理。
- 数据存储与更新
(1)数据存储:将清洗后的数据存储到数据库中,便于后续查询和分析。
(2)数据更新:随着生产过程的进行,数据会不断更新。因此,需要定期对数据进行清洗和更新,以保证数据的准确性。
三、SPC数据清洗的实施步骤
确定数据清洗目标:明确数据清洗的目的,如提高数据准确性、保证分析结果的可靠性等。
制定数据清洗方案:根据数据清洗目标,制定相应的数据清洗方案,包括数据预处理、数据分析和数据存储与更新等。
实施数据清洗:按照数据清洗方案,对MES系统中的SPC数据进行清洗。
检查数据清洗效果:对清洗后的数据进行检查,确保数据清洗效果符合预期。
持续优化:根据数据清洗效果,不断优化数据清洗方案,提高数据清洗质量。
四、总结
SPC在MES系统中进行数据清洗是保证数据准确性和可靠性的关键环节。通过数据预处理、数据分析和数据存储与更新等步骤,可以有效提高数据质量,为生产决策提供有力支持。在实际应用中,应根据企业实际情况,制定合理的SPC数据清洗方案,并持续优化,以提高生产效率和产品质量。
猜你喜欢:机床联网系统